Pascal Siakam Set to Sign Nearly $200 Million Contract Extension with Indiana Pacers

Indiana Pacers star player Pascal Siakam will soon receive a nice haul, as he will sign a new contract worth nearly $200 million with his team, at the end of the moratorium imposed by the NBA.

According to journalist Adrian Wojnarowski of the ESPN network, the 30-year-old athlete will commit for four years and $189.5 million. However, he must wait until July 6 to initial the agreement, since the clubs in the Silver circuit cannot sign free agents until then.

A double invitee to the NBA All-Star Game, Siakam was acquired from the Toronto Raptors during the last campaign. With his new roster, he averaged 21.3 points and 7.3 rebounds per game, leading the Pacers to an appearance in the Eastern Conference Finals.

The Cameroonian enjoyed the championship with the Raptors in the spring of 2019. This year he completed a four-year, $136.9 million pact.
